Overall: Everything Burns was an attempt to kick-start FIP once again. While it would be impossible to say if FIP has any legs as a promotion anymore, this was a decent show to introduce or reintroduce everyone to the product. More specifically, Everything Burns felt like an FIP show – the pacing of the show felt laid back and the gimmicky personalities were easy to spot. Although some matches suffered from miscommunication and sloppiness, there were definitely standouts in FIP that will provide a solid foundation. Guys like Nation, Taylor, Cruz, Fox, and Davis are more than capable of making FIP relevant again – it just depends on how often they can run shows. I cannot recommend this show based on match quality, but it was a fun watch and the main event is worth going out of your way to see.
